Customers will often receive the Cannot Export the Private Key error when trying to install their client digital certificate. This error is seen because the option to mark the private key as exportable was not enabled during the initial installation of the certificate. To solve this issue please follow the instructions to locate and install your certificate again.

Intermediate certificates help complete the "Chain of Trust" from an end-entity certificate back to a root certificate. Intermediate certificates must be present ahead of time prior to setting bindings in IIS or applying services in Exchange.

Microsoft added support for ECC (Elliptic Curve Cryptography) starting with Windows Server 2008. While the support is present in Server 2008 - Server 2012 R2, the default CSP (Cryptographic Service Provider) is set to generate RSA keys. In order to generate an ECC key, the CSP must be manually specified. This can be accomplished with a CSR request through the MMC.
